What is a Security Control Room?
A Security Central Monitoring Room (SCMR) or Command & Control Centre is the nerve centre from which all security systems — CCTV, access control, intrusion detection, fire alarm, perimeter security, and communications — are monitored and managed around the clock. Its design directly determines the speed and effectiveness of security response.
Poor control room design leads to operator fatigue, critical display blind spots, slow incident response times, and integration failures. A room designed without ergonomic and environmental standards can compromise your entire security operation — regardless of how sophisticated the technology is.

Standards & Codes We Design To
Every deliverable is benchmarked against internationally recognised and nationally mandated standards for safety, ergonomics, and system performance.
EN ISO 9241
Ergonomics of human-system interaction — console height, screen angles, seating, and cognitive load for long-shift operators.
CPNI Guidelines
Centre for Protection of National Infrastructure — physical security, access restriction, and operational resilience for critical control rooms.
CIBSE LG7
Lighting for offices and control rooms — 300 lux desktop level, glare control, dimming, and emergency lighting provisions.
NBC India 2016
National Building Code — electrical, fire safety, HVAC, and structural compliance for control room integration within the building envelope.
EN 50132 / IEC 62676
Alarm systems and video surveillance — performance requirements for CCTV systems integrated into the security monitoring room.
ISO 27001
Information security management — data handling, network segmentation, and cybersecurity provisions for integrated security platforms.
IS 2189
Bureau of Indian Standards — fire detection and alarm system requirements for FDAS annunciation within the monitoring room.
BS 8418
Installation and remote monitoring of detector-activated CCTV systems — performance and monitoring centre requirements.

A PSIM is a software platform that integrates and correlates alarms and events from multiple disparate security systems — CCTV, access control, intrusion detection, fire alarm, perimeter systems, and communications — into a single unified operator interface. When an incident occurs, the PSIM correlates related alarms, presents the operator with a guided response procedure, and records all actions for post-incident review. PSIM eliminates the need for operators to switch between multiple system screens.
Video wall sizing depends on the number of camera feeds to display simultaneously, the operator viewing distance, screen resolution, and number of security systems integrated. As a rule of thumb, the video wall should subtend approximately 50–60 degrees of the operator's horizontal field of view at the nearest console position. For a 3-metre viewing distance, this equates to approximately 2.5–3 metres wide. We calculate the appropriate size precisely during the design phase.
CIBSE LG7 recommends 300 lux at desktop level for VDU-intensive work environments, with careful glare control to avoid reflections on monitor screens. Control rooms should use indirect or semi-indirect luminaires, preferably with dimming capability so operators can adjust light levels for different tasks and time of day. Emergency lighting must be provided to maintain at least 1% of normal illumination in the event of a power failure.
